Errabelli interacts with officials and elected representatives
Panchayat Raj and Rural Development Minister Errabelli Dayakar Rao exhorted the officials and elected representatives at the district, mandal and village levels to take stringent measures to check the spread of Coronavirus (COVID-19) in the areas under their respective jurisdictions. The Minister conducted a video conference with officials and elected representatives at different levels on the novel Coronavirus and asked them to prepare roadmap of works to check the spread of the virus. Though the second wave of the virus is less severe, it is spreading at a rapid pace, he said. The district, mandal and village administrations should take steps to make wearing masks mandatory and impose fine of ₹1,000 each on those violating the rule. Steps should be taken to ensure that all people above 45 years are vaccinated and people should be educated to maintain physical distance. The members of the self-help groups should be roped into the control measures and DWACRA groups should be asked to prepare masks for use in public places, he said.More Related News
